The Hong Kong Monetary Authority (HKMA) issued an alert following a China Construction Bank (Asia) Corporation Limited press release on fraudulent websites and internet banking login screens that have been reported to the HKMA, and provided a link to the bank’s notice. The HKMA reminded the public that banks will not send SMS or emails containing embedded hyperlinks directing customers to bank websites to carry out transactions, and will not request sensitive personal information such as login passwords or one-time passwords by phone, email or SMS. Anyone who has provided personal information or conducted transactions via the fraudulent websites or screens should contact the bank using the details in the bank’s press release and report the matter to the Hong Kong Police Force.
